#include <stdio.h>
#include <dirent.h>
#include <fcntl.h>
#include <sys/stat.h>
#include <unistd.h>
#include <errno.h>
#include <time.h>
#include <string.h>
#include <ctype.h>

#include "zabit.h"
#include "scan.h"
#include "log.h"
#include "attach.h"

extern int searchbinary;
extern int scanonly;
extern int donotlog;

int bnstrstr(char *src, char *dest, long ssize, int threshold)
{
	long i;
	long j;
	char c1;
	char c2;
	long count = 0;
	long bssize;

	bssize = ssize;
	if (bssize < strlen(dest))
		return 0;
	for (i = 0; i < bssize - strlen(dest) + 1; i++) {
		for (j = 0; j < strlen(dest); j++) {
			c1 = *(src + i + j);
			c2 = *(dest + j);
			if (caseinsensitive) {
				c1 = toupper(c1);
				c2 = toupper(c2);
			}
			if (c1 != c2) {
				i = i + j;
				break;
			} else {
				if (j == (strlen(dest) - 1)) {
					i = i + j;
					count++;
				}
#ifndef DEBUG
				/* this makes a bit faster  */
				if (count >= threshold)
					return threshold;
#endif
			}
		}
	}
#ifdef DEBUG
	if (count >= threshold)
		return count;
#endif
	return 0;
}

int scanmailfile(char *fname, char *workingdir)
{
	char filename[MAXFILENAMELEN * 2];

	if ((strlen(fname) > MAXFILENAMELEN)
	    || (strlen(workingdir) > MAXFILENAMELEN)) {
		printf("Long File name: %s/%s\n", workingdir, fname);
		return ERRORTMP;
	}
	snprintf(filename, 511, "%s/%s", workingdir, fname);
	return scanfile(filename);
}

int scanmaildir(char *dirname, int recursive)
{

	DIR *dirp;
	struct dirent *entp;
	char newdir[512];
	int fromfile;
	int fromdir;
	struct stat statbuf;

#ifdef DEBUG
	printf("Next Scan Dir: %s\n", dirname);
#endif

	dirp = opendir(dirname);
	if (dirp != NULL) {
		while ((entp = readdir(dirp)) != NULL) {
			if ((strcmp(entp->d_name, "."))
			    && (strcmp(entp->d_name, ".."))) {
				snprintf(newdir, 511, "%s/%s", dirname,
					 entp->d_name);
				if (stat(newdir, &statbuf)) {
					printf("%s: %s\n", strerror(errno),
					       newdir);
					return ERRORTMP;
				}
				if (S_ISREG(statbuf.st_mode)) {
#ifdef DEBUG
					printf("Content Scan: File: %s\n", entp->d_name);
#endif
					fromfile =
					    scanmailfile(entp->d_name, dirname);
					if (fromfile)
						return SPAMMAIL;
				}

				if (S_ISDIR(statbuf.st_mode) && recursive) {
#ifdef DEBUG
					printf("Content Scan: Dir: %s\n", entp->d_name);
#endif
					fromdir =
					    scanmaildir(newdir, recursive);
					if (fromdir)
						return SPAMMAIL;
				}
			}
		}		/* while */
		closedir(dirp);
	} else {
		printf("Can not open DIR: %s\n", dirname);
		return ERRORTMP;
	}
	return 0;

}

int scanfile(char *filename)
{
	char bigbuf[BIGBUFSIZE];
	int gecen;
	int mailfile;
	int i;
	long ssize;
	long bssize;
	struct tm *ptr;
	time_t tm;
	char timestr[32];

	memset(bigbuf, 0, BIGBUFSIZE);
	if (checkdisablefilename(filename) == 0) return 0;
	if ((mailfile = open(filename, O_RDONLY)) != -1) {
		i = read(mailfile, bigbuf, BIGBUFSIZE);
		ssize = i;
		if (ssize > 0) {
			if (searchbinary)
				bssize = ssize;
			else
				bssize = strlen(bigbuf);

			for (i = 0; i < entrycount; i++) {
				gecen =
				    bnstrstr(bigbuf, wordlist[i].word, bssize,
					     wordlist[i].count);
				if (gecen >= wordlist[i].count) {
					tm = time(NULL);
					ptr = localtime(&tm);
					snprintf(timestr, 31, "%s", asctime(ptr));
					timestr[strlen(timestr) - 1] = 0;

#ifndef DEBUG
					snprintf(log_buffer, LOGBUFFERSIZE + 32,
						 "%s Word '%s' Found. File: %s . Mail Rejected\n",
						 timestr, wordlist[i].word,
						 filename);
#else
					snprintf(log_buffer, LOGBUFFERSIZE + 32,
						 "%s Word '%s' Found. File: %s : Count: %d Mail Rejected.\n",
						 timestr, wordlist[i].word,
						 filename, gecen);
#endif
					printf("%s", log_buffer);
					if (donotlog == 0)
						write_log(log_buffer);
					if (scanonly == 0)
						return SPAMMAIL;
					else
						return 0;
				}

			}
		}
		close(mailfile);
	} else {
		printf("Can't Open: %s\n", filename);
		return ERRORTMP;
	}
	return 0;

}
